Years ago I was lucky enough to get a Hitachi D4R81 dizzy modified and recurved for me by Marcel Chichak in Canada.

When he sent it over, he had kindly "fixed up" the vac advance unit, and it worked well for years, but did eventually die. I don't want to run the new road motor without one and throw away all that fuel economy. :|

Anyone know of a source for replacement units? Searching online doesn't find much, I can find ones that look sort-of similar (see link below), but at the price I'm not too keen to get one to find out it doesn't fit.

http://www.discountautoparts.com/catalo ... cts/vc-489

I did manage to modify a 29D vac advance unit to work on it some years back, but I don't have any of those that will hold a vacuum either. :lol:
